James Talarico Challenges Ken Paxton to Debate Amid Video Controversy

Democratic Senate nominee James Talarico challenged Republican Ken Paxton to a public debate after a resurfaced video of Talarico criticizing capitalism sparked backlash.

Democratic Senate nominee James Talarico challenged Republican opponent and Texas Attorney General Ken Paxton to a public debate following a Fox News appearance where Paxton characterized Talarico as a socialist. Talarico claimed he agreed to three debates over a month ago, all of which Paxton declined.

The challenge follows the resurfacing of a 2020 video from a Sierra Club climate forum. In the recording, Talarico described capitalism, white supremacy, and climate change as "oppressive systems" that must be "dismantled" and compared the Texas oil and gas industry to the obsolete cassette tape market of the 1980s. Republican-aligned groups, including the Lone Star Liberty PAC and the Senate Leadership Fund, have amplified the footage.

Talarico's campaign now describes him as a "proud capitalist" and states that he "missed the mark" with the previous comments. The race is currently considered a toss-up, though Paxton trails Talarico in candidate-to-candidate fundraising and recent polls. Analysts suggest Paxton's legal history, including fraud charges and impeachment, has made national Republican donors hesitant to provide financial support.
